Output ba660d53a399c0d719c8d9734a81acc4d812e4351a36f3055a30a918dd5129ce:0

value
249988331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d68760920b8bbd6581ec97c739b2e89e53ea6bb0 OP_EQUAL
address
3MFLhmdCkPzmek6AuRKgQjVeZzaxePVnYH
transaction
ba660d53a399c0d719c8d9734a81acc4d812e4351a36f3055a30a918dd5129ce
spent
true